Source: France 24
The US military is running critically low on Patriot missile interceptors in Europe as the war with Iran drains stocks, according to US and NATO officials. The shortfall is raising concerns about NATO’s ability to counter a potential Russian ballistic missile attack, though officials said no such assault is imminent.
